College and High-School Partnerships
After the academic setbacks during the pandemic, it’s more important than ever for high-school students to plan and prepare for college. How can colleges expand their efforts beyond traditional dual-enrollment programs?
We’ll discuss the issue with a panel of experts at our upcoming virtual forum, “College and High-School Partnerships.” Join us as a group of experts share their thoughts on how colleges can partner with high schools to help:
- coach students for academic success and social readiness.
- encourage students to consider their intellectual passions and career prospects.
- develop streamlined, cost-saving matriculation plans for students.
- include parents, particularly those from first-generation and low-income families, early on.
